Religion, gender, race, and conversion

SubtitleSoumission by Michel Houellebecq and Onderworpen by Johan Simons and Chokri Ben Chikha
CreatorBrandt, Nella van den
Magazine TitleTijdschrift voor genderstudies
Volume22
Magazine Year2019
Magazine Number2
Pages191-207
Notelit.
LanguageEnglish/Engels
Mediumart
DescriptionThis article discusses the intersections between religion/secularity, gender and race based on an analysis of two Western European cultural productions: the novel Soumission and the theatre play Onderworpen.
